Product Description:Men's MIZUNO® WAVE® CREATION® 12 :: The same phenomenal fit you've come to love is now rejuvenated with improved cushioning that minimizes energy loss and translates every step into forward motion. The men's Mizuno® Wave® Creation® 12 running shoe now also features better flex grooves that deliver a more natural feel. 13.0 ounces Category Type:

Comments about Mens Mizuno Wave Creation 12 Running Shoe: The reason I'm not a fan of this shoe is kind of hard to explain. It's because of the rear "hinge" or hard plastic flex point where the outsole joins the bottom of the heel on the very back of the shoe. On previous editions of this shoe, the outsole joined the heel almost flush, this one has a hinge like link taking up a half inch between your heel and the outsole and it's meant to flex which I think makes the shoe uncomfortable. The effect is the hinge thing rubs up against the back of my heel and makes the shoe flex weird. Feels like I have a piece of wood attached to the back of my shoe. The back hinge doesn't allow my heel to strike the ground and roll onto the rest of my foot, it's like you have to be a plodder to run without the hinge think bothering you. I hope that made sense. Best Uses Comments about Mens Mizuno Wave Creation 12 Running Shoe: Shoe is great for comfort if you have a normal heel width. I found the heel cup to be a bit narrow, and had problems with it aggravating my plantar fascitis. Cushioning of the shoe overall is good, and the ride is excellent. Truly a neutral+ shoe, and is great for supination.
